Alpine Linux:如何强制用户在下次登录时更改密码?

Alpine Linux: How-To enforce user to change the password on next login?

是否可以强制用户在下次登录 Alpine 后必须更改密码 Linux?

背景:
我们为 IaaS 部署了一堆 Alpine Linux 虚拟机。我们为此使用打包机。在配置期间,所有机器都获得相同的密码(来自脚本)。

其他 Linux 发行版的链接 tecmint.com cybercity.biz

我试过了chage -d 0 {user-name}这里是alpine不知道命令的结果。包管理器 (apk add) 找不到包。

我也试过了passwd --expire {user-name}。 passwd 是有效命令,但选项 -e 或 --expire 无效。

chageshadow 包的一部分,所以安装这个包应该适合你: https://pkgs.alpinelinux.org/contents?file=chage&path=&name=&branch=edge&repo=community&arch=x86_64